Cuts from the Spreadsheet
Cut 1 – lepton trigger EF_e20i or EF_mu20
Cut 2 – exactly 1 lepton with Pt>20GeV
Cut 3 – MET>20GeVCut 4 – 4 good jets with Pt>30GeVCut 5 – 3 good jets with Pt>40GeVCut 6 – 150<m_jj<190GeV

Topological Variables We use 108243/108247 samples for background,
instead of using all 108241(2,3)/108245(6,7) samples Cuts have higher efficiency on 8243 and 8247, thus we get
more statistics, and thus the influence of the “repeated events” is relatively small
Use events which passed cuts 1-5 Cut 6 leaves too few events for the background
Added masschisq as one of the event shape variables masschisq = (hadTopMass – TopPDGmass)^2/Sigmajjb^2 +
(lepTopMass – TopPDGmass)^2/Sigmalnb^2 + (hadWmass – WPDGmass)^2/Sigmajj^2
A total number of 12 transformed variables are currently used
